Output d63dfab33ed72511924208c1a32bb0614f1a224a96a938c6a5697360988be178:0

value
339273300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f7e4bbe8e9aece172173cd1923608e44eef1c03 OP_EQUALVERIFY OP_CHECKSIG
address
1Kv8AuDNfg5ZVcuEFkhr8W3KnH1bZaZNvc
transaction
d63dfab33ed72511924208c1a32bb0614f1a224a96a938c6a5697360988be178
spent
true